好久没写,写这一篇为后续更新超限平台V2023预热一下。大家平时用YJK比较多,但是使用过程中发现有些数据是无法输出的,比如稳定性验算结果,在数据库中都没找到,只能在YJK的结果界面调用它的后处理API了。不知道是YJK不屑于做这些小功能,还是什么其他原因,但无论如何,我们不能被软件制约着,得做软件和数据的主人,驾驭软件为我们提升效率,提升文本的美感,这样才有时间可以去思考结构设计的本质,此为初衷。
1 安装与授权
点击AutoEPR-YJK工具箱Setup.exe,将AutoEPR-YJK工具箱安装在yjk4.3安装路径下。

安装授权驱动,点击云锁,注册好后,将个人姓名、单位名称、电话(因这个云锁需要登记识别电话号码,不是我个人采集哈),发送到邮箱idealzeng@qq.com。我在后台将各位账号添加到服务器上即可,试用时限90天。欢迎大家试用和提意见。

等我后台添加好后,大家在账户上即可看到对应的许可数量,如果没有的话,可以刷新试一下。

没有申请许可,可能的提示如下:请采用任务管理器强制关掉程序。

2 导出数据库
在建模模块导出dtmodel.ydb。


等模型计算完成,从设计结果模块导出dtcalc.ydb。

3 调用工具箱
将YJK切换到设计结果界面,切换到需要输出结果的楼层。然后输入命令“yjks_csload”,即可弹出AutoEPR-YJK工具箱的界面。


点击选择路径,打开模型路径,点击确定。

目前主要功能有:
(1)墙柱稳定性验算结果输出;
(2)墙肢PMM曲线;
(3)墙肢偏拉验算;
(4)框架柱PMM曲线;
(5)框架柱偏拉验算。
填写好相应的楼层编号,点击相应功能的按钮,程序即可将结果读取。


读取时候会有相应进度条提示。完成后会有弹窗提醒。
4 结果解读
生成的结果在YJK模型的路径下面。按偏拉验算和稳定性验算结果前面为楼层名称,文件后面数字为生成的时间以免覆盖。

墙肢稳定性演算数据。墙编号为1000029,1表示楼层号,29表示墙在所在层的编号,其稳定性利用率是77%,对应查看YJK的结果是0.77,正好是一致的。



打开墙肢1000001的PMM验算结果,可以看到对应承载力的验算。Excel可以调整配筋和编辑性能来改变包络线形状。

柱PMM曲线,采用YJK的PM数据和内力,进行批量生成。可以通过设置模型的地震烈度和荷载组合类型进行不同地震作用下的计算。



5 写在最后
工程师应该将软件和数据都掌握在自己的手中,但请时刻记得“工具只是可以提高效率和美观,并不能代替大家思考及解决问题”。
PS: 插件编写过程得到了YJK 龙工的技术支持,在此表示感谢。开源的YJK API的简单介绍可参考之前文章《一起玩玩结构设计软件API》。安装程序也将在网站开发大家免费3个月的试用,欢迎大家提意见。
今天就写到此处。若有任何问题和需求,请将问题描述邮件至idealzeng@qq.com。
AutoEPR-YJK工具箱安装包链接:
驱动程序链接: